Output 90e15b13ab8843aa17b5dd0fc876c4cb8035e96e7185a36891fecf623ec5f40a: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6953534a73922e05dd93c341baee9c8b51fc99b OP_EQUAL
address
2NBMEXQeNP1dfL7fMHrngEU33FQDzugqq4P
transaction
90e15b13ab8843aa17b5dd0fc876c4cb8035e96e7185a36891fecf623ec5f40a